SPIRALE - Ann Noël galleryThe design for the artist's book SPIRALE was developed to accompany the performance of the same name, performed by Ann Nol and Emmett Williams at the Sprachen der Knste festival at the Akademie der Knste on 4 February 1984. The alphabet with names of artists, Berlin squares, song fragments, streets and restaurants was created through Emmett Williams' and Ann Nol's habit of making alphabet lists to fall asleep at night.
